Abstract
Project summary The project consists of carrying out two studies. The first concerns the in silico and in vitro study of the therapeutic effect of compounds extracted from natural sources widely used in Moroccan, Algerian and Cameroonian cuisine as additives, as well as as a remedy for certain diseases (Allium sativum, Zingiber officinale, Salvia rosmarinus, Aloe Vera, Artemisia Annua...). The second is devoted to repositioning existing drugs using molecular modeling methods. Goals Design of new molecules of natural origin likely to have a therapeutic effect against SARS-CoV-2. Proposal of drug candidates for SARS-CoV-2 based on existing drugs. Publication of 5 articles in peer-reviewed journals of Q1 or Q2 quality. Edition of a summary of the work carried out during this project. Development of patents.
